Default Assigning and counting values that are text

Can anyone help me?
I have two columns, first one lists several types of sales as text; "NEW",
"NRE", "CPE" etc... the second column lists store numbers; "R18", "R41"
etc... I need a formula that will extract the desired information from the
data for each sales type to each store number. The data comes lumped
together, so I need to know how many "NEW" sales belong to "R18" for example.
Is this possible?
